Transaction 62c81a82a4fe16ebb94fa14ee8adf4e4efe6472414c668a5ac93dbcc4e68d718

1 Input
2 Outputs
  • 62c81a82a4fe16ebb94fa14ee8adf4e4efe6472414c668a5ac93dbcc4e68d718:0
  • value  111700
    address  3FzzQMvzYhdjLSzAr2UMaQcm98vF2WHrRM
  • 62c81a82a4fe16ebb94fa14ee8adf4e4efe6472414c668a5ac93dbcc4e68d718:1
  • value  14612719
    address  3QaCdksavQw5Yu8ge1boXJpBApdjEhHkaF